This course constructs a "technology-business society" integrated teaching system with China's fintech practices as a case study, which holds multiple values in the context of the globalization of the digital economy. From an industry perspective, the course systematically outlines the complete path of China's fintech development from technological catch up to model innovation, providing practical experience for global digital finance development. From an academic perspective, it analyzes the intrinsic mechanisms of technology empowering finance, revealing how innovative technologies such as big data and block-chain are reshaping the financial services ecosystem. From a social impact perspective, it showcases the unique value of fintech in promoting financial inclusion and serving the real economy through cases such as mobile payment inclusion and intelligent risk control. The course particularly emphasizes the interactive relationship between Chinese practices and global trends, interpreting cases such as Alipay and WeChat Pay going global while also exploring cutting-edge innovations in China's fintech, helping participants build a cognitive framework that combines local insights with a global perspective.


This course is systematically structured around four key learning objectives. In terms of knowledge, the course focuses on analyzing the core principles of big data, blockchain, AI, and other technologies, as well as their practical applications in scenario such as payment settlement and intelligent risk control. In terms of skills, the course uses case studies of China's fintech evolution through three stages "digitization, internetization, and deep integration to cultivate students' interdisciplinary analytical abilities. In terms of perspective, compares regulatory frameworks and market ecosystems between China and other countries, interpreting China's global practices. In terms of practical application, it features case studies of typical companies, helping students master the methodologies and business logic of fintech product design. 


Course Objectives

  1. Knowledge Acquisition- Enable students to master core concepts and key technologies in fintech and gain a comprehensive understanding of China's fintech development trajectory, key milestones, application examples of major technologies in the financial sector, and its global influence.

  2. Skill Enhancement-Cultivate students' innovative thinking and interdisciplinary integration capabilities, enabling them to grasp the intrinsic logic of fintech and analyze its impact on the global economy and society.

  3. Broadening horizons-Examine the development of China's fintech from an international perspective, understand its position and role in the global fintech landscape, and cultivate students' future vision, judgment and analysis of future trends in fintech, as well as their ability to analyze potential ethical issues.

  4. Practice-oriented-Encourage students to participate in case studies, simulations, and practical applications of fintech to enhance their ability to solve real-world problems.


Suggested learning methods 

  1. Theoretical Learning-Study course materials and supplement with industry reports and academic resources.  

  2. Case Studies-Analyze typical corporate cases and application scenarios. 

  3. Practical Observation- Experience daily fintech applications and monitor industry trends. 

  4. Discussion and Exchange-Participate in group learning and share insights and experiences.




Syllabus

  • Course Introduction
    • Chapter 1: Introduction to Fintech
      • 1.1 Definition and Evolution of Fintech
      • 1.2 Big Data and Its Applications in Finance
      • 1.3 Cloud Computing and Its Applications in Finance
      • 1.4 Blockchain and Its Applications in Finance
      • 1.5 Artificial Intelligence and Its Applications in Finance
      • 1.6 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 2: The Evolution of Fintech in China
      • 2.1 The Origin and Early Development of Fintech in China
      • 2.2 Review of Major Events and Milestones
      • 2.3 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 3: Technological Innovation and Application Practices
      • 3.1 Application of AI in Financial Risk Control
      • 3.2 Application of Big Data in Credit Assessment
      • 3.3 Application of Financial Technology Innovation in Supply Chain Finance
      • 3.4 Application of Blockchain in Payment and Settlement
      • 3.5 Application of Cloud Computing Technology in the Financial Industry
      • 3.6 Practice of Customer Portrait in China's Financial Technology
      • 3.7 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 4: China's Fintech Unicorns and Ecosystem
      • 4.1 Application of Ant Group in Financial Technology
      • 4.2 Application of Financial Technology in Tencent Financial Technology Company
      • 4.3 Application of Financial Technology in JD Technology Group
      • 4.4 The Construction and Evolution of Financial Technology Ecosystems
      • 4.5 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 5: Innovation Models and Strategies of China's Fintech
      • 5.1 Innovation Models of Financial Services
      • 5.2 Formulation of Innovation Strategies for Financial Services
      • 5.3 Implementation of Innovations in Financial Services
      • 5.4 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 6: Challenges and Solutions for Fintech
      • 6.1 Technological Challenges
      • 6.2 Regulatory Challenges
      • 6.3 Security Challenges
      • 6.4 Social Responsibility Practices of China's Fintech Companies
      • 6.5 Chapter Summary
    • Chapter 7: Frontier Trends in Fintec
      • 7.1 Future Development Directions of Fintech
      • 7.2 Potential Impact of Emerging Technologies on Fintech
      • 7.3 Chapter Summary
    • Course Summary
      • Final Test
